Key Responsibilities:
• Prioritize safety at all times with the goal of preventing injuries, occupational illnesses, and safety incidents.
• Perform breakdown maintenance on production equipment including hoists, cranes, paint booths, welders, and metalworking machines.
• Maintain and repair building systems including HVAC, plumbing, ventilation, and related facility equipment.
• Complete simple to complex preventative maintenance on production and building equipment.
• Troubleshoot mechanical and facility issues and determine appropriate repair solutions.
• Coordinate and prioritize maintenance activities to support production schedules and minimize downtime.
• Use an electronic maintenance system to review, confirm, and document work orders daily.
• Identify, document, communicate, and correct maintenance concerns discovered during repairs and preventative maintenance.
• Operate equipment including forklifts, man lifts, maintenance vehicles, and snow plow trucks as needed.
• Assist with facility maintenance duties including welding, plumbing, snow removal, and general repairs.

Qualifications:
• 2-year technical degree or 3+ years of experience in maintenance, mechanical repair, or a related field.
• Experience troubleshooting and performing preventative maintenance on production equipment and building systems.
• Experience using hand tools, air tools, lathes, drill presses, forklifts, and man lifts.
• Ability to perform welding, pipe fitting, carpentry, and basic electrical repairs.
• Familiarity with crane equipment and the ability to read hydraulic and electrical prints.
